bdacea8b6e feat(crawler): captcha solving + per-attempt billing (Phase 3d)
Wire captchatools as the StealthyFetcher-tier page_action to detect, harvest
(egressing from the crawl's own proxy IP), inject, and submit reCAPTCHA v2/v3
and hCaptcha tokens. Opt-in and off by default (zero attempts, zero cost).

Licensing split:
- Apache-2 app/utils/captcha/ holds the generic, vendor-agnostic config
  (CaptchaConfig + captcha_enabled() = flag AND key present).
- Proprietary app/proprietary/web_crawler/captcha.py holds the bypass logic
  (detect/harvest/inject) plus a process-wide solver latch that halts solving
  on unrecoverable errors (no balance / bad key).

Crawler: CrawlOutcome gains captcha_attempts/captcha_solved, surfaced via a
per-call captcha_state dict threaded crawl_url -> _crawl_with_stealthy(_sync)
and stamped onto every stealth terminal outcome. The stealth tier captures the
proxy once and reuses it for both the fetch and the solver (IP-coherence).

Billing: WebCrawlCreditService gains captcha_billing_enabled,
captcha_solves_to_micros, charge_captcha, and a generic check_balance, sharing
a single _apply_debit path. The indexer accumulates attempts (even on failed
crawls), runs a combined crawl+captcha pre-flight, and posts a per-attempt
owner charge as usage_type="web_crawl_captcha". The captcha worst-case is only
reserved when solving is actually enabled, so a solving-off deployment is never
blocked for captcha that can never run. Both chat scrape tools fold attempts
into the current turn before the success/fail branch.

Fully config-driven prices; no migration. New unit tests cover the config,
factory (detection/latch/timeout/cap), credit service, indexer wiring, and the
chat fold.

CREDO23
24b62a63b4 refactor(agents): introduce chat/ category; dissolve top-level agents/shared
Recursive shared-folder rule: a shared/ must be shared by ALL siblings at its
level. The kernel (context, compaction, retry_after, web_search) was shared by
only 2 of the agents -- anonymous_chat + multi_agent_chat -- never by podcaster
or video_presentation. Those 2 are the "chat" category, so their shared code
belongs in that category's shared/, not the top-level one.

  app/agents/anonymous_chat/   -> app/agents/chat/anonymous_chat/
  app/agents/multi_agent_chat/ -> app/agents/chat/multi_agent_chat/
  app/agents/shared/           -> app/agents/chat/shared/   (anon<->mac kernel)

Top-level app/agents/shared/ is gone: nothing was shared across all three
categories (chat / podcaster / video_presentation).

~289 import sites rewritten (app.agents.{anonymous_chat,multi_agent_chat,shared}
-> app.agents.chat.*); all moves are git renames (history preserved).
app/agents/ now: chat/, podcaster/, video_presentation/, runtime/.
